History

Script error: No such module "Lang". started in Lille in 1848. After buying a number of small banks, it was, in turn, acquired by Paribas between 1972 (35% owned) and 1988 (100% owned) but remained run as a separate network. In the following years several regional French banks were brought in the group while retaining their names.

In 1984, it was the fifth-ranking French banking group.[1] It rebranded itself, after working with Creative Business (a public relations company), with a new logo, graphics of its name, the architecture of its branches, and public relations.[1] It changed its logo from an orange cube to a blue star.[1]

In 1997, the whole Script error: No such module "Lang". network with the associated banks was acquired by Script error: No such module "Lang". from Paribas. Since 2000, Script error: No such module "Lang". is 80% owned by Société Générale and 20% by Dexia.Script error: No such module "Unsubst".

A full merger with Société Générale was achieved 2023.Script error: No such module "Unsubst".

The customer-facing SG Crédit du Nord (SG meaning Société Générale) brand[2] is applied to both the former Crédit du Nord, and the Société Générale branches in the North of France.[3]

Controversy

In 2010, the French government's Script error: No such module "Lang". (the department in charge of regulating competition) fined eleven banks, including Script error: No such module "Lang"., the sum of €384,900,000 for colluding to charge unjustified fees on check processing, especially for extra fees charged during the transition from paper check transfer to "Exchanges Check-Image" electronic transfer.[4][5]
